Roland MacKay "Jake" Boutilier
BOUTILIER, Roland MacKay “Jake” – 83, Bible Hill, passed away peacefully, surrounded by his loving family, on Wednesday, January 15, 2014, at Colchester East Hants Health Centre, Truro, following a long battle with cancer that he fought with dignity and grace. Born January 1, 1931, in Riversdale, Colchester County, he was a son of the late Charles and Margaret (MacKay) Boutilier and step-son of the late Greta (Crouse) Boutilier. Jake was a member of Valley United Church and worked at Sproule Lumber from where he retired in 1995. He loved his family and spent many years with his sons hunting and fishing and enjoyed watching their ball games. He especially enjoyed their many trips to Mooseland to catch “the big ones”. Long drives, trips to the races, dancing, playing cards, family barbecues and washer toss made him smile. His grandchildren were his pride and joy and he was their number one fan. He loved watching Hayden play hockey, Kenzie bowl and fishing with Jacob. Jake and Cora traveled to Newfoundland in the summer of 2013 which fulfilled one of his dreams. Jake will be dearly missed by his sons, Larry (Erin, grandson Jacob), Stevie (Tracy Lynn, grandsons Hayden and Mackenzie); sister, Thelma “Toots” Wilson; loving companion, Cora MacKay. Along with his parents, he was predeceased by his loving wife of 47 years, Annie (Robar); sisters, Ella Langille, Hazel Watson; twin brother, Ronald; brothers, Roy, Earl.
